To identify the correct structural formula for citric acid, we need to look for a molecule that contains three carboxylic acid groups (-COOH) and one hydroxyl group (-OH) in its structure. Citric acid has the formula C6H8O7. Its structure comprises three carboxylic acid functional groups attached to a central carbon backbone.

Among the option provided, option A is the only structure that features:

  1. Three -COOH groups, confirming the presence of carboxylic acids.
  2. One -OH group, which supports its classification as 2-hydroxypropane-1,2,3-tricarboxylic acid.

Therefore, option A correctly represents citric acid.
